Blurb:

D-Link DGS-1008A Switch delivers power, performance and reliability in one cost-effective, space-saving design. Increases the speed of your network server and backbone connections, or make Gigabit to the desktop a reality. Power users in the home, office, workgroup, or creative production environment can now move large, bandwidth-intensive files faster. It also features diagnostic LEDs which display status and activity, allowing you to quickly detect and correct problems on the network.

  • Is this what I need if I want to put ethernet points connected in around my house like next to each tv then join all the cabling to this switch?

    • +1

      Think of a network switch as a powerboard - it gives you more ethernet ports to plug your devices into (one port just needs to go back to your router), just as your powerboard gives you more powerpoints to plug into.

  • Is this TP-LINK Smart Switch TL-SL2210 gonna work the same or better for the same price?

    https://www.amazon.com.au/dp/B00I3Y7Z2G/ref=cm_sw_r_apan_glt…

    • It's only going to allow those 8 ports to transfer data at up to 100mbps each. It's much more advanced, but older.

      If all you care about is sharing your internet connection, and your internet connection is 100mbit or less, then yes, it'll do the same job. But if you want devices to be able to talk to each other at gigabit speeds, or transfer files to and from a NAS, then no, the one in the deal is faster.
